EWB\Modules\Custom_Widget\Document B

Total Complexity 95
Dependencies 2
Dependents 1
Total lines 895
Lines of code 379
Logical lines of code 175
Comment lines 320
Methods 42
Properties 1

Methods 42

Method Rating Maintainability Complexity Lines of code
ensure_class_exists()
A
49 9 32
fetch_updated_control()
A
55 9 19
get_control_settings_data()
A
52 8 24
get_widget_control_options()
A
55 8 20
create_skin_class()
S
58 4 16
_register_controls()
S
45 1 49
delete_skin_class()
S
68 4 8
delete_widget_class()
S
68 4 8
create_widget_class()
S
60 3 13
get_section_name()
S
61 3 12
save_template_type()
S
67 3 7
get_base_name()
S
63 3 10
get_widget_category()
S
65 3 10
get_available_tabs()
S
52 1 29
get_widget_icon()
S
66 2 9
has_skin()
S
70 2 6
has_custom_icon()
S
69 2 7
get_location()
S
69 2 7
get_skin_temp_class_filepath()
S
78 1 3
get_properties()
S
68 1 7
get_widget_title()
S
80 1 3
get_widget_class_filepath()
S
79 1 3
get_skin_class_filepath()
S
77 1 3
set_widget_category()
S
81 1 3
is_skin()
S
81 1 3
replace_tags()
S
65 1 9
get_skin_class_name()
S
77 1 3
get_skin_class_filename()
S
74 1 4
get_widget_class_filename()
S
74 1 4
get_custom_icon_class()
S
77 1 3
get_preview_as_default()
S
81 1 3
get_widget_class_name()
S
77 1 3
get_frontend_settings()
S
76 1 4
save_control_settings_data()
S
76 1 4
get_css_wrapper_selector()
S
80 1 3
get_name()
S
82 1 3
get_widget_type()
S
79 1 3
get_widget_settings()
S
69 1 7
get_init_settings_()
S
81 1 3
_get_initial_config()
S
73 1 5
get_title()
S
79 1 3
get_elements_data()
S
74 1 4